The itinerary includes six key stops, each offering a glimpse into Lake Como’s scenic and cultural riches.
The tour kicks off with a visit to Villa Troubetzkoy, built in the mid-nineteenth century by Tsar Alexander Troubetzkoy. Its construction involved explosive rock removal—a bold engineering feat. Although admission is not included, the villa’s impressive architecture and history make it a worthwhile sight.

Next, the boat pulls into Torno, a historic town on the lake’s western shore. Known for its beautiful vistas and quaint streets, Torno offers visitors a glimpse of traditional lake life. The stop lasts about 10 minutes and is free of charge.
The third stop takes guests to Villa Pliniana, dating back to 1574. This famous historic villa is set in a magical, secluded spot—away from the busy town centers—and has hosted notable events, including Mr. Spotify’s wedding. While admission is not included, the villa’s stunning location makes it a highlight during the cruise.
The boat then heads to Laglio to view Villa Oleandra, the residence of George Clooney. Guests can admire the villa’s park and lakeside setting from the boat, appreciating the luxury lifestyle associated with this part of Lake Como. The view is free of charge and adds a touch of Hollywood glamour.
Traveling towards Como, the boat passes through Carate Urio, Moltrasio, and Cernobbio. The stop at Cernobbio offers a close-up look at Villa d’Este, one of the most famous hotels in the world, renowned for its luxury and history. While not officially stopping, the views provide photo opportunities of this iconic lakeside estate.
The last leg of the journey takes the boat past Villa Erba, a well-known event venue, and the Life Electric, a striking sculpture. The boat then returns to Como, wrapping up the tour with a final view of the lake’s best-known sights.
